Dushere Population - Satara, Maharashtra
Dushere is a large village located in Karad Taluka of Satara district, Maharashtra with total 505 families residing. The Dushere village has population of 2458 of which 1256 are males while 1202 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dushere village population of children with age 0-6 is 209 which makes up 8.50 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dushere village is 957 which is higher than Maharashtra state average of 929. Child Sex Ratio for the Dushere as per census is 756, lower than Maharashtra average of 894.
Dushere village has higher literacy rate compared to Maharashtra. In 2011, literacy rate of Dushere village was 87.73 % compared to 82.34 % of Maharashtra. In Dushere Male literacy stands at 94.11 % while female literacy rate was 81.21 %.

Dushere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 505 | - | - |
Population | 2,458 | 1,256 | 1,202 |
Child (0-6) | 209 | 119 | 90 |
Schedule Caste | 308 | 153 | 155 |
Schedule Tribe | 4 | 2 | 2 |
Literacy | 87.73 % | 94.11 % | 81.21 % |
Total Workers | 1,231 | 757 | 474 |
Main Worker | 1,088 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 143 | 31 | 112 |
